Abstract

The invention relates to the technical field of household appliances, and provides a clothes care device and a clothes hanger for the same, wherein the clothes care device comprises a machine body, a clothes hanger and an anti-falling mechanism, and the machine body is provided with a clothes hanging space; the clothes hanger is arranged in the clothes hanging space; the anti-falling mechanism is arranged on at least one of the machine body and the clothes hanger and is suitable for switching between a first state and a second state along a set path; in the first state, a hanging and unloading space is formed between the anti-falling mechanism and the clothes hanger; in the second state, the anti-falling mechanism is abutted against the clothes hanger. The clothes care device provided by the invention can effectively prevent clothes from sliding off the clothes rack in the care process without repeatedly operating the zipper or buttons of the clothes in the use process, and is simple to operate, time-saving and labor-saving.

Background
The clothing not only shows the aesthetic of the individual, but also shows the attitudes of the individual to the life. With the acceleration of urban life pace, the time for people to care clothes is reduced, and a high-tech household appliance-clothes care device is developed.
In the related art, although the clothes care device can hang clothes in, the clothes care device can perform flat molding, degerming, mite removal, peculiar smell removal and drying. However, during the garment care process, all buttons and all zippers are required to be tied to prevent the garment from sliding off the hanger. When the clothes are completely nursed and removed from the clothes hanger, all buttons are required to be unfastened or the zipper is required to be pulled down, so that the operation is time-consuming and labor-consuming, and the clothes hanger is quite inconvenient.

In the related art laundry care apparatus, all buttons of the laundry 6 need to be fastened and all zippers of the laundry 6 need to be pulled in order to prevent the laundry 6 from slipping off the hanger 2 during the laundry care process. When the clothes 6 are completely removed from the clothes hanger 2, all buttons of the clothes 6 are required to be unfastened or the zipper of the clothes 6 is required to be pulled down, so that the operation is time-consuming and labor-consuming, and the clothes hanger is very inconvenient.
The clothes caring device provided by the invention can be a clothes caring machine, a clothes caring cabinet and the like, which need to hang the clothes 6 in the corresponding clothes hanging space and care the clothes 6.
Referring in detail to fig. 1 to 3, in some embodiments of the present invention, a laundry care machine is taken as an example to describe embodiments of the present invention in detail.
Referring to fig. 1 and 2 in detail, the clothes care device provided by the invention comprises a machine body 1, a clothes hanger 2 and an anti-falling mechanism 3, wherein the machine body 1 is provided with a clothes hanging space, the clothes hanger 2 is arranged in the clothes hanging space, and articles such as clothes 6 and the like needing to be cared are hung on the clothes hanger 2; the falling off prevention mechanism 3 is mounted on at least one of the body 1 and the hanger 2, and is adapted to switch between a first state and a second state along a set path.
In the first state, a hanging space is formed between the falling off preventing mechanism 3 and the clothes hanger 2, and the hanging space is an operation space for hanging the clothes 6 on the clothes hanger 2 or detaching the clothes 6 from the clothes hanger 2, and the clothes 6 can be hung on the clothes hanger 2 or detached from the clothes hanger 2 through the operation space.
In the second state, the anti-falling mechanism 3 is abutted against the clothes hanger 2, so that the anti-falling mechanism 3 is matched with the clothes hanger 2 to clamp the clothes 6 hung on the clothes hanger 2, and the clothes 6 are prevented from sliding off the clothes hanger 2 in the nursing process.
The anti-falling mechanism 3 is abutted against the clothes hanger 2, and the anti-falling mechanism 3 is not required to be in direct contact with the clothes hanger 2, so long as the clothes 6 are hung on the clothes hanger 2, and anti-falling acting force can be applied to the clothes 6.
It can be appreciated that the present invention is provided with the anti-falling mechanism 3 on the clothes hanger 2 or the machine body 1, the anti-falling mechanism 3 is suitable for being switched between a first state and a second state along a set path, and in the first state, a hanging and detaching space is formed between the anti-falling mechanism 3 and the clothes hanger 2, so that the clothes 6 can be hung on the clothes hanger 2 or the clothes 6 can be detached from the clothes hanger 2; in the second state, the anti-falling mechanism 3 is matched and clamped with the clothes hanger 2, so that the clothes 6 can be prevented from sliding off the clothes hanger 2, in the using process, the clothes 6 can be effectively prevented from sliding off the clothes hanger 2 in the nursing process without repeatedly operating the zipper or buttons of the clothes 6, and the operation is simple, time-saving and labor-saving.
In some embodiments of the present invention, the anti-falling mechanism 3 may be installed on the machine body 1 and independent from the clothes hanger 2; or may be mounted on the garment hanger 2 to form a combined structure with the garment hanger 2 as shown in figure 2.
When the anti-falling mechanism 3 is mounted on the machine body 1, various mounting modes can be included: for example, the falling off preventive mechanism 3 is installed at the inner top of the machine body 1, or the falling off preventive mechanism 3 is installed at the rear side wall of the machine body 1, in any form that does not affect the hanging and the removal of the clothes 6.
As shown in fig. 2, in the present embodiment, the anti-falling mechanism 3 is mounted on the hanger 2 as an example. The clothes hanger 2 comprises a fixing body 21 and a clothes hanger body 22, wherein the fixing body 21 is connected with the machine body 1, and the clothes hanger body 22 is detachably connected to the fixing body 21 and is used for hanging clothes 6.
The fixing body 21 may be a U-shaped frame body as shown in fig. 2, and has an opening; a slide table 211 is provided on the inner side of the fixed body 21 so as to face the inside from the opening, and a slide groove 221 is provided on the hanger body 22 so as to be engaged with the slide table 211.
In the installation process of the clothes hanger body 22 and the fixed body 21, after the sliding groove 221 of the clothes hanger body 22 is matched with the sliding table 211 of the fixed body 21, the clothes hanger body 22 is pushed into the fixed body 21 from the opening position of the fixed body 21, and the detachable connection between the clothes hanger body 22 and the fixed body 21 is completed, so that the connection structure is simple and the assembly is quick.
Further, in order to prevent the hanger body 22 from falling off from the fixing body 21, the sliding table 211 may be provided to be inclined inward from the opening position of the fixing body 21, that is, the position of the sliding table 211 at the opening of the fixing body 21 is higher than the position of the sliding table 211 inside the fixing body 21, and the arrangement form of the sliding groove 221 corresponds to the arrangement form of the sliding table 211.
Or, a limit stop is arranged at the opening of the fixing body 21 to prevent the clothes hanger body 22 from falling off from the fixing body 21, so that the connection between the two bodies is invalid. The limit stopper may be a stopper rotatably installed at the opening, and rotated to open the opening when the hanger body 22 is slid into the inside of the fixing body 21; when the hanger body 22 is placed inside the fixing body 21, the stopper is rotated to block the opening.
As shown in fig. 3, the anti-falling mechanism 3 includes a bracket 31 and a moving member 32 mounted on the bracket 31, wherein the bracket 31 is mounted on the fixed body 21, and the bracket 31 and the fixed body 21 can be welded and fixed, or can be detachably connected by a fastener such as a bolt.
The structure of the bracket 31 is not limited, and the bracket 31 may be correspondingly adjusted according to the setting mode of the anti-falling mechanism 3, for example, in order to save installation space, in this embodiment, the bracket 31 may include a transverse frame 311 and a vertical frame 312, where the transverse frame 311 and the vertical frame 312 may be integrally formed, or may be welded and fixed, the vertical frame 312 is connected to the fixed body 21 and parallel to the hanger body 22, and the transverse frame 311 is used for supporting the moving member 32.
The moving member 32 can move along a set path and approach the hanger body 22 or move away from the hanger body 22. When the moving member 32 moves along the set path and moves away from the hanger body 22, a hanging space is formed between the moving member 32 and the hanger body 22; when the moving member 32 moves along the set path and approaches the hanger body 22 and abuts against the hanger body 22, the moving member 32 can provide an anti-falling force to the clothes 6 to prevent the clothes 6 from sliding off the hanger body 22.
The moving path of the moving member 32 may be a straight line movement or a curved line movement, so long as the moving member 32 is switched between the first state and the second state, and the clothes 6 can be hung on the hanger body 22 and clamped by cooperating with the hanger body 22.
In some embodiments of the present invention, the anti-falling mechanism 3 further includes a guide member 33, the guide member 33 is mounted on the bracket 31, and the moving member 32 moves linearly along the extending direction of the guide member 33, that is, the guide member 33 can provide a set path for the moving member 32.
The guide 33 may have a cylindrical structure, and as shown in fig. 3, the cross-sectional shape of the guide 33 may be a circular ring, a square frame, a rectangular frame, a triangular frame, or the like, and the cross-sectional shape of the moving member 32 is adapted to the cross-sectional shape of the guide 33.
For example, when the cross-sectional shape of the guide member 33 is a square frame, the moving member 32 may be a quadrangular prism, and the moving member 32 is nested inside the guide member 33, and a corresponding force is manually applied to the moving member 32, so that the moving member 32 moves along the extending direction of the guide member 33, and can approach the hanger body 22 and abut against the hanger body 22.
In some embodiments of the present invention, as shown in fig. 3 and 4, the anti-falling mechanism 3 further includes a driving assembly 4, and the driving assembly 4 is operated to move the moving member 32 along a set path, so as to implement automatic control, instead of manually applying a force to the moving member 32 to move it.
Specifically, the drive assembly 4 includes a motor 41, a gear 42, and a drive shaft 43; the motor 41 is mounted on a cross frame 311 of the bracket 31, the gear 42 can be directly connected to the motor 41 in a transmission way, and the gear 42 can also be connected with the motor 41 through a transmission shaft 43.
The moving member 32 is provided with a rack portion 321 which is meshed with the gear 42 to drive, the motor 41 is electrified to rotate, and the driving shaft 43 is driven to rotate so as to drive the gear 42 to operate, so that the moving member 32 moves towards the clothes 6 until the moving member 32 abuts against the clothes 6, and the clothes 6 is clamped between the moving member 32 and the hanger body 22.
The motor 41 is electrified to rotate reversely, so that the moving member 32 moves to be separated from the clothes 6 until a hanging and detaching space is formed between the moving member 32 and the hanger body 22, and the clothes 6 can be easily detached from the hanger body 22.
In order to make the overall structure of the anti-falling mechanism 3 compact, the structure of the bracket 31 may be adaptively designed, for example, a avoiding space for installing the motor 41 is formed on the transverse frame 311 of the bracket 31.
Motor mounting seats (not numbered in the figure) are arranged on one side or two sides of the avoidance space, and an output shaft of the motor 41 is connected to the motor mounting seats through bearing transmission, so that the motor 41 is arranged in the avoidance space.
In some embodiments of the present invention, as shown in fig. 3 and 4, the anti-falling mechanism 3 further includes a reset assembly 5, where the reset assembly 5 is mounted on the cross frame 311 of the bracket 31 and connected to the moving member 32, so that the moving member 32 is reset to an initial position, that is, the anti-falling mechanism 3 is switched to a first state, that is, a hanging space is formed between the moving member 32 and the hanger 2.
When the motor 41 is powered off and the driving gear 42 cannot be operated through the motor 41, the moving member 32 is returned to the initial position, that is, a hanging space cannot be formed between the moving member 32 and the hanger body 22, the reset assembly 5 works, the moving member 32 can be automatically reset, and the clothes 6 hung on the hanger body 22 can be ensured, and the clothes 6 can be normally detached from the hanger body 22 in the power-on state of the motor 41 or in the power-off state of the motor 41, so that the use safety and the user experience of the clothes care device are improved.
The motor 41 may be a stepping motor, a servo motor, or any motor whose position can be changed by man-made, gravity or inertia reasons when the power is turned off.
As shown in fig. 3, the reset assembly 5 includes a reset spring 51 and a mount 52, the mount 52 is fixed to the cross frame 311 of the bracket 31, one end of the reset spring 51 is connected to the mount 52, and the other end of the reset spring 51 is connected to the moving member 32.
Further, in order to prevent the reset stroke of the reset assembly 5 from being excessively large, which may cause structural damage, a limit flange 313 is provided on the cross frame 311 of the bracket 31.
In some embodiments of the present invention, as shown in fig. 5 and 6, in order to prevent the garment from being wrinkled or damaged due to the excessive impact force of the moving member 32, a buffer member is provided on the moving member 32, and the buffer member may be provided in any of the following forms:
one arrangement of the cushioning element is: the moving member 32 includes a first moving portion 322 and a first pressing portion 323, and a buffer spring 326 is connected between the first moving portion 322 and the first pressing portion 323, where the buffer spring 326 not only can alleviate the impact force of the moving member 32, but also can adapt to the clothes hanging with different thicknesses between the first pressing portion 323 and the hanger body 22.
As shown in fig. 5, the first moving portion 322 is provided with a rack portion 321, the rack portion 321 is meshed with a gear 42, and the gear 42 operates to drive the rack portion 321 to move, that is, the first moving portion 322 moves along the extending direction of the guide 33, so as to compress a buffer spring 326, and the buffer spring 326 pushes the first pressing portion 323 to move along the extending direction of the guide 33.
When the first pressing part 323 is quickly approaching to the clothes hanger body 22 and impacts on clothes 6, the first pressing part 323 rebounds to compress the buffer spring 326, and the buffer spring 326 can absorb part of impact force to play a good role in buffering; meanwhile, when the first pressing portion 323 collides with the laundry 6, the buffer spring 326 is in a compressed state, and can provide a certain clamping force for the laundry.
Another arrangement of the buffer is: the first moving part 322 and the first pressing part 323 are integrally formed, and a cushion pad is arranged at one end of the first pressing part 323, which is close to the hanger body 22, that is, a cushion pad is arranged at one end of the moving part 32, which is close to the hanger body 22, and the cushion pad can be adhered to the moving part 32.
As shown in fig. 4 to 6, in the use process of the embodiment provided by the invention, when an anti-falling force needs to be applied to the clothes 6, the motor 41 drives the gear 42 to operate, the gear 42 drives the first moving part 322 to move, the first moving part 322 pushes the buffer spring 326, and the buffer spring 326 makes the first pressing part 323 approach to the clothes 6; while the first moving part 322 moves to compress the return spring 51.
When the first pressing portion 323 abuts against the hanger body 22 and is engaged with the hanger body 22 to clamp the laundry 6, the motor 41 stops rotating, so that the gear 42 is kept stationary. At this time, both the buffer spring 326 and the return spring 51 are in a compressed state.
When the laundry 6 needs to be loosened, the motor 41 may drive the gear 42 to operate so as to restore the first moving part 322 and the first pressing part 323 to the initial positions.
Or when the motor 41 is suddenly powered off, the gear 42 may rotate under the action of an external force, that is, the gear 42 retracts the first moving portion 322 and the first pressing portion 323 to the initial positions under the action of the elastic restoring force of the restoring spring 51, at this time, the first pressing portion 323 is separated from the clothes 6, which corresponds to a hanging and detaching space formed between the first pressing portion 323 and the hanger body 22, and the clothes 6 can be detached, as shown in fig. 5.
In some embodiments of the present invention, as shown in fig. 7, on the basis of the above embodiments, unlike the above embodiments, the moving member 32 includes a second moving portion 324 and a second pressing portion 325, the second moving portion 324 and the second pressing portion 325 are connected by a flexible connection 327, and when the second pressing portion 325 abuts against the hanger body 22, the second pressing portion 325 and the hanger body 22 are provided with a magnetic clamping assembly 34 adapted to clamp the laundry 6.
The second pressing portion 325 can be attracted to move to contact with the hanger body 22 by the magnetic attraction between the first magnetic member 341 and the second magnetic member 342, and at this time, the clothes 6 are clamped by the first magnetic member 341 and the second magnetic member 342 at both sides, so that the clothes 6 can be prevented from sliding off the hanger body 22, and the clamping effect between the second pressing portion 325 and the hanger body 22 can be improved.
As shown in fig. 7, the guide 33 may be either a slide rail or a slider, and when the guide 33 is a slide rail, the slide rail may be integrally formed with the bracket 31 or may be attached to the bracket 31 by a fastener such as a bolt. The moving member 32 is provided with a sliding block matched with the sliding rail, and the moving member 32 is connected to the guiding member 33 in a guiding way through the matching of the sliding block and the sliding rail, or the moving member 32 can be directly sleeved on the sliding rail to realize guiding movement.
The flexible connector 327 may include, among other things, push-pull cords, springs, etc., flexible connectors that provide cushioning and connection.
In some embodiments of the present invention, the magnetic clamping assembly 34 includes a first magnetic member 341 and a second magnetic member 342, the first magnetic member 341 is disposed on the second pressing portion 325, and the second magnetic member 342 is disposed on the hanger body 22. The second magnetic member 342 may be disposed on an extension line of the moving path of the first magnetic member 341, so that the first magnetic member 341 is magnetically clamped with the second magnetic member 342 during moving along with the second pressing portion 325.
In some embodiments of the present invention, the magnetic clamping assembly 34 may further include a coil, a combination of a coil and a magnet, etc., so that the second pressing portion 325 is attracted to the hanger body 22 under the action of the magnetic field, and any component capable of generating the magnetic field, which cooperates with the hanger body 22 to clamp the clothes 6.
As shown in fig. 7 to 10, in the use process of the embodiment provided by the invention, when an anti-falling force needs to be applied to the clothes 6, the motor 41 drives the gear 42 to operate, the gear 42 drives the second moving part 324 to move, and the second moving part 324 pushes the flexible connecting piece 327 to enable the second pressing part 325 to approach the clothes 6; while the second moving part 324 moves to compress the return spring 51.
When the motor 41 stops rotating, that is, the gear 42 keeps still, the magnetic attraction force between the first magnetic member 341 and the second magnetic member 342 makes the second pressing portion 325 attracted to move to abut against the hanger body 22, at this time, the clothes 6 are clamped by the first magnetic member 341 and the second magnetic member 342 on both sides, so that the clothes 6 can be prevented from sliding off the hanger body 22, the flexible connecting member 327 is in a relaxed state, and the return spring 51 is in a compressed state, as shown in fig. 9.
When the laundry 6 needs to be released, the motor 41 drives the gear 42 to operate so that the second moving part 324 and the second pressing part 325 are restored to the original positions. That is, the gear 42 is rotated by the driving of the motor 41, so that the second moving portion 324 and the second pressing portion 325 are retracted to the initial positions, and at this time, the first magnetic member 341 is separated from the second magnetic member 342, which corresponds to a space for hanging and detaching the clothes 6 between the second pressing portion 325 and the hanger body 22, as shown in fig. 10.
Other combinations of the above embodiments of the present invention are also possible and are not limited to the embodiments and the drawings. For example, in the case where the falling off prevention mechanism 3 includes the moving member 32 and the reset assembly 5; the anti-falling mechanism 3 includes a movable member 32 and a magnetic clamping assembly 34.
In some embodiments of the present invention, the laundry care device further comprises a steam generating device, a heat pump system and a fan for exchanging heat between air in the machine body 1 and an evaporator and a condenser in the heat pump system and blowing dust to the laundry 6.
As shown in fig. 1, the steam generating apparatus includes a clean water tank 11 provided at the bottom of the machine body 1, and a steam discharge port 15 communicating with the clean water tank 11, and steam is discharged through the steam discharge port 15 for sterilizing, humidifying, and removing wrinkles from the laundry 6.
The heat pump system comprises an air inlet 13, an air outlet 14 and a waste water tank 12 which are arranged at the bottom of the machine body 1, cold air entering from the air inlet 13 is heated, hot air is discharged from the air outlet 14, clothes 6 hung on a clothes hanger body 22 are dried, and water after air return, condensation and dehumidification of the air inlet 13 enters the waste water tank 12 to be collected.
